About Lady Joanna Moray, Countess of Douglas

Also known as Joanna de Moravia of Bothwell.
Joan Moray was born between 1339 and 1354.
She was the daughter of Morice Moray, 1st Earl of Strathearn and Joan Menteith.1,2
She married, firstly, Sir Thomas Moray, Lord of Bothwell, son of Sir Andrew Moray and Lady Christina Bruce, before 1361.1
She married, secondly, Archibald Douglas, 3rd Earl of Douglas, son of James Douglas, after 23 July 1362.3
After Maurice's death Joanna married William, 5th Earl of Sutherland.
She died between January 1403 and August 1409.2
From after 23 July 1362, her married name became Douglas.
Children of Joan Moray and Archibald Douglas, 3rd Earl of Douglas
- 1.Marjorie Douglas+4 d. b 11 May 1421
- 2.Sir William Douglas+
- 3.Archibald Douglas, 4th Earl of Douglas+2 b. c 1370, d. 17 Aug 1424
- 4.James Douglas, 7th Earl of Douglas+5 b. 1371, d. 24 Mar 1442/43
